Description

Another amazing piece by late local artist John C. Menihan, this decoupage features a village canal scene with an almost cinematic air of local enchantment. The various blues and greens used to create the canal and surrounding trees are dark, crisp, and refreshing, while the sky is a warm and light mix of a buttery yellow and soft teal. The foreground features a pair of workers painting a booth a soothing shade of cerulean; they almost leap from the page as they work, giving this piece a three-dimensional, story book aesthetic. This framed and matted watercolor is 15'' by 18'' in size.
